Abstract

Непростая текущая ситуация в экономике обусловила рост процентных ставок (как следствие повышения ключевой ставки) и проблемы на фондовом рынке. Эти обстоятельства вызвали рост привлекательности краткосрочных рублевых инструментов с фиксированной доходностью, что привело к увеличению объемов средств на банковских депозитах физических лиц и предприятий. Совершенствование регулирования надзора со стороны ЦБ РФ и его политика по созданию запасов банковского капитала обеспечили устойчивость отечественной банковской системы в течение 2022 г. Однако в случае необходимости правительство и Центробанк могут прибегнуть к рассмотрению вопроса о докапитализации банков путем покупки допэмиссии привилегированных акций за счет средств ФНБ.
